Six Senses Samui

Six Senses Samui descritpion
On the northern tip of Samui Island, the luxurious Six Senses Samui enjoys panoramic views of the Gulf of Siam. Boasting a beautiful infinity pool, it has a spa and private beach.
Air-conditioned villas feature large open spaces and hardwood floors which give rooms a bright and airy feel. Fitted with a cable/satellite TV, villas also come with a DVD player, free internet and large daybeds.
Six Senses Samui is a 10-minute drive from Samui International Airport. It is around half a mile from Bo Phut Pier and Fisherman's Village.
The elegant Six Senses Spa provides relaxing massage therapies and yoga classes. The hotel's tour desk can help organize jungle treks, island boat trips and diving excursions.
Dining on the Rocks offers a modern interpretation of Asian cuisine with stunning ocean views. Dining on the Hill features authentic Thai dishes and fresh barbecued seafood.
